== English ==
=== Etymology ===
From enclosed + -ness.
=== Noun ===
enclosedness (uncountable)
The state or characteristic of being confined within actual or figurative boundaries.
2006 Feb. 26, "Deeper Waters: Sarah Waters speaks to Anthony Quinn, The Age (Australia) (retrieved 27 Oct 2013):
"I was thinking about the moment when that enclosedness, which can be protective, tips over into something menacing and unpleasant."
